Acts 23:7-9
New King James Version
7 And when he had said this, a dissension arose between the Pharisees and the Sadducees; and the assembly was divided. 8 (A)For Sadducees say that there is no resurrection—and no angel or spirit; but the Pharisees confess both. 9 Then there arose a loud outcry. And the scribes of the Pharisees’ party arose and protested, saying, (B)“We find no evil in this man; [a]but (C)if a spirit or an angel has spoken to him, (D)let us not fight against God.”
